26 High Street appears in the HM Land Registry record 4 times, first in Jul 1998 and most recently in Mar 2019. Every figure below is the price actually paid on completion.
| Sold | Price paid | In today's money | Type | Tenure |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 3 Jul 1998 | £50,000 | £103,676 | Semi-detached | Freehold |
| 5 Oct 2000 | £51,000 | £102,000 | Semi-detached | Freehold |
| 2 May 2003 | £109,000 | £206,019 | Semi-detached | Freehold |
| 25 Mar 2019 | £145,000 | £189,657 | Semi-detached | Freehold |
Between 1998 and 2019 the recorded price moved from £50,000 to £145,000 — +5.2% a year in cash, and +2.9% a year once inflation is removed. In 2026 money the earlier sale is worth £103,676.
To have held its value since that sale, this address would need to fetch £189,657 today. Anything less is a loss in real terms, however the cash price has moved. It is the number no listing shows.
